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Guayaquil Squirrel | Stinking Tutsan |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Malpighiales (Malpighiales) |
| Family | Sciuridae (Squirrels) | Hypericaceae |
| Genus | Sciurus (Tree Squirrels) | Hypericum |
| Species | Sciurus stramineus | Hypericum hircinum |
